Transaction 62cce53a71da410d585ca043d424917939e40b51e419159967f98f54321cbec2

1 Input
2 Outputs
  • 62cce53a71da410d585ca043d424917939e40b51e419159967f98f54321cbec2:0
  • value  244111190
    address  14oeAGp4k1VD3uqhh8tdJXKKdXftaX94zn
  • 62cce53a71da410d585ca043d424917939e40b51e419159967f98f54321cbec2:1
  • value  81900000
    address  1FKxntQCQQkGj3BoE29ciR8nQwmBDts4zg